Sumter County Sheriff Tyrone Clark is asking the public to be vigilant after a report of a possible impostor Friday night.
Clark says a woman was pulled over last night by a man driving an unmarked white Crown Victoria. She felt something was off so she asked the man to drive to a well lit area to continue the stop, but the car just drove on by after she pulled into a gas station.
Clark says it's not confirmed that the man was impersonating a law enforcement officer, but he reminds the public that you can always turn you hazard lights on and move to a well lit area before pulling over during a traffic stop.
